A NAS is a small load that really dislikes losing power. Dropping a multi-disk array mid-write risks the volume, not just the file, and a rebuild on a large array can take days. The load is light enough that a modest Back-UPS gives generous runtime — and every serious NAS supports UPS-triggered graceful shutdown, which is what actually protects the data.

What draws power in this setup
Typical figures for Indian installations. Use the actual rating on your equipment where you have it — these ranges are for planning.
| Equipment | Typical draw |
|---|---|
| NAS (2-bay, idle / active) | 20 – 40 W |
| NAS (4-bay, populated) | 40 – 80 W |
| Unmanaged switch (8-port) | 5 – 15 W |
| Managed / PoE switch | 20 – 60 W |
| Router or firewall appliance | 15 – 40 W |
| Fibre ONT | 5 – 12 W |
What size UPS you need
| Your total load | Recommended UPS | Why |
|---|---|---|
| NAS + switch (under 100 W) | APC Back-UPS 600VA | 2-bay or 4-bay NAS with a small switch. |
| 100 – 200 W | APC Back-UPS 800VA | NAS, managed switch, router and ONT. |
| 200 – 350 W | APC Back-UPS 1100VA | Small network rack with PoE. |
| NAS sharing a rack with servers | Online Smart-UPS | See our server rack guidance. |
How the numbers work: UPS VA ratings in these families assume a 0.6 power factor, so a 1100VA unit supports roughly 660 W. Size for peak draw plus about 30% headroom, not for average use.
Which type of UPS
Line-interactive Back-UPS for a home or small-office NAS and switch. Move to an online UPS when the NAS shares a rack with servers.

Connect the USB cable — it is the whole point
Every mainstream NAS reads a UPS over USB and will shut down cleanly on low battery. A UPS that is not plugged into the NAS data port protects the hardware but leaves the array exposed to exactly the unclean shutdown you bought it to prevent.
Runtime is generous here
Because a NAS and switch together often draw under 100 W, a small Back-UPS carries them for a genuinely useful period — long enough that most Indian outages end before the battery does.

Frequently asked questions
What size UPS do I need for a NAS?
A 4-bay NAS with a switch and router is typically under 100 W, which a 600VA Back-UPS handles with long runtime. Add PoE cameras or a managed switch and step up to 800VA or 1100VA.
Will my NAS shut down automatically on a power cut?
Yes, if you connect the UPS data cable. Synology, QNAP, Asustor and TrueNAS all read APC units and can be set to shut down gracefully at a chosen battery level. Do connect it — this is what protects the array.
Do I need an online UPS for a NAS?
Not for a standalone home or small-office NAS — a line-interactive Back-UPS is appropriate. Move up to an online Smart-UPS when the NAS lives in a rack alongside servers.
